Executive Assistant

Key Responsibilities

  • Complete a broad variety of administrative and personal tasks for the CEO and CoS including: managing an extremely active calendar of appointments; completing expense reports; arranging complex and detailed business and personal travel plans, itineraries, and agendas; compiling documents for travel-related meetings; scheduling appointments; managing personal errands and providing assistance with personal matters as needed.
  • Partner with the CEO and CoS on Board of Director and Executive Leadership Team meeting support includes maintaining agendas, scheduling presenters and collecting/proofreading/distributing materials ahead of meetings.
  • Schedule internal/external meetings, organize conference calls and protect the schedule from unnecessary and conflicting demands by prioritizing requests and recommending alternative options.
  • Act as the administrative contact between the executives and Board of Directors, employees and external parties in an effective, kind, and professional way.
  • Aid in general research, company and department projects including but not limited to presentations, project trackers and virtual and in-person events as needed.
  • Respond promptly to executive and team lead queries.
  • Proactively identify and implement more efficient ways to provide administrative support.
  • Able to multi-task, be detail-oriented, accurate, and act with a sense of urgency when needed.

Requirements

  • Minimum of 5+ years of experience supporting C-Level Executives.
  • Bachelor’s degree preferred.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Office (Outlook,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int), Adobe Acrobat, and DocuSign.
  • Strong organizational, project management, and problem-solving skills with impeccable multi-tasking abilities.
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to exercise discretion and confidentiality.
  • Exceptional interpersonal skills.
  • Friendly and professional demeanor.

Work Environment

  • Dynamic, interactive, fast-paced, and entrepreneurial environment.
  • Domestic or international travel are required (~10%).

Pay

Salary range for posting: $125,000 USD - $150,000 USD.
Career progression and compensation is based on a number of factors, including market location, and may vary depending on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ience.

Benefits

  • Full range of medical, dental, vision, 401k, and other benefits.
  • Unlimited paid time off and parental leave.
